Working principle of high frequency induction heating equipment:
High frequency large current flows to heating coils (usually made of copper tubes) that are wound into rings or other shapes. Thus, a strong magnetic beam with instantaneous polarity change is generated in the coil. When the heated object such as metal is placed in the coil, the magnetic beam will penetrate the whole heated object, and a corresponding large eddy current will be generated in the direction opposite to the heating current inside the heated object. Due to the resistance in the heated object, a lot of Joule heat will be generated, and the temperature of the object itself will rise rapidly. To achieve the purpose of heating all metal materials.

Application fields of high frequency induction heating equipment:
1. Various hardware tools and hand tools. Such as the quenching of pliers, wrench, hammer, axe, screwdriver and scissors (gardening scissors);
2. Various automobile and motorcycle accessories. Such as quenching of crankshaft, connecting rod, piston pin, sprocket, aluminum wheel, valve, rocker shaft, transmission half shaft, small shaft, and fork;
3. Various electric tools. Such as gears and shafts;
4. Machine tool industry. Such as quenching of machine tool surface and machine tool guide rail;
5. Various hardware and metal parts, machining parts. Such as quenching of shafts, gears (sprockets), cams, chucks, clamps, etc;
6. Hardware mold industry. Such as quenching of small molds, mold accessories, mold inner holes, etc;
